We depart at 08:30
for the Istanbul City Tour. First, TOPKAPI PALACE; The great palace of the
Ottoman sultans from the 15th to the 19th centuries housing an exquisite
collection of crystal, silver, and Chinese porcelain, robes worn by the sultans
and their families, the famous jewels of the Imperial Treasury, miniatures, the
Holy Mantle; enshrining relics of the Prophet Mohammed. SULTANAHMET IMPERIAL
MOSQUE Across from St. Sophia built in the 16th century by the architect Mehmet,
is known as the BLUE MOSQUE because of its magnificent interior decoration of
blue Iznik tiles. HIPPODROME Ancient Hippodrome, the scene of chariot races,
with the three monuments; the Obelisk of Theodosius, the bronze Serpentine
Column and the Column of Constantine. Lunch break and then we head to Grand Spice Bazaar which is a
unique atmosphere with reasonable prices for your shopping on many Exotic
Spices and Herbs, Turkish Baklava, Turkish Delights, Turkish Coffee, nuts and
fruits, small souvenirs such as Ceramic Handicrafts, Evil Eyes totems, all
naturel olive oil, soaps and many other goods in Souvenir Shops and stores. The rest of the evening is yours to enjoy
Istanbul. Overnight in Istanbul.
